Windows 2000
1 From the Start menu, click Settings, then click
Control Panel.
The Control Panel window appears.
2 Double-click the Add/Remove Programs icon.
The Add/Remove Programs dialog box appears.
3 Select Wireless LAN Utility from the list of
currently installed programs and click Add/
Remove.
The Wireless LAN Utility Setup dialog box
appears.
4 Select Remove, then click Next.
The Confirm File Deletion dialog box appears.
5 Click OK.
Software uninstallation begins and the
Maintenance Complete dialog box appears after
installation is completed.
6 Click Finish.
